Find the distance between the points J( – 8,0) and K(1, 4).
Ksenya-84 [330]

Answer:

The answer is

\sqrt{97}  \:  \: units

Step-by-step explanation:

The distance between two points can be found by using the formula

d =   \sqrt{ ({x1 - x2})^{2}  +  ({y1 - y2})^{2} }

where

(x1 , y1) and (x2 , y2) are the points

From the question the points are

J( – 8,0) and K(1, 4)

The distance between them is

|JK|  =  \sqrt{ ({ -  8 - 1})^{2} +  ({0 - 4})^{2}  }  \\  =  \sqrt{ ({ - 9})^{2} + ( { - 4})^{2}  }  \\  =  \sqrt{81 + 16}  \\

We have the final answer as

\sqrt{97}  \:  \:  \: units
